This is a great opportunity for someone who has experience of managing a retail outlet, preferably within a visitor attraction and/or a charity environment and looking for a new challenge whilst working at Osborne.
As Retail Manager, you will be responsible for managing the retail business through a team of visitor assistant staff to deliver c.750,000 retail income p.a.
Monitor and achieve agreed retail targets and manage relevant retail expenditure budgets. Oversee the planning and management of all retail activity on site, in all permanent and pop-up locations as required.
You will also take on duty management responsibilities as required, including out of
Hours and support retail management in your territory including training.
To be considered as a Retail Manager, you'll need:
Experience in generating profit by meeting revenue targets and controlling costs.
To be familiar with principles of visual merchandising, inventory managements and retail operations.
Be committed to the vision and the values of our charity.
